The stunning Burj Al Arab rises over 312 metres from a man-made island off the coast of Dubai. The interior is no less dramatic; a vast vestibule, decorated in sumptuous golds and reds, with a waterfall spilling dry ice and glass encased coral reefs, leading into the tallest atrium in the world
Each floor has its own reception and personally assigned butlers who materialise instantly to cater for every whim. The giant two storey suites are particularly lavish with all mod-cons ranging from the smoothest Irish linen to cutting edge multimedia systems.
Fabulous restaurants include one with a quirky underwater theme and another hanging suspended amid the stars. There is a huge and decadently luxurious spa and every water sport imaginable.
